U.S. Corn and Soybean Crop Ratings Decline on Monday, Down 1% Each to 67% and 65%

According to the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A), corn and soybean crop ratings declined on Monday in the weekly crop progress report released. The USDA rated 67% of corn crops and 65% of soybean crops as good to excellent, both down 1 percentage point from the previous week and below analyst expectations of unchanged ratings.

Corn ratings remain below the 73% good-to-excellent level from the same period last year but match the prior-year comparable in 2024. Soybean crops are showing the weakest growth in three years, according to USDA data.
